Simmechanics 2nd Generation - How to restrict motion?

for a vibration analysis I need to measure the acc in the x and y direction of a rotor (z being rotational axis). How do I do this? I thought about using a planar joint and then somehow restricting x y translation to 1mm but I don't know how to do it. If I use a cylindrical joint I cannot measure x and y acc?!
Any suggestions?

If you are measuring acceleration, you do not need to restrict motion. You just need to ensure your measurement is only along the axes you care about. A Transform Sensor will get you the measurement you need. Just ensure its reference frame is suitable for your measurement.
